Objectives : To collate subjective and objective outcome measures from cochlear implant recipients with asymmetric hearing loss. Methods : Forty-one CI recipients with asymmetrical hearing loss completed spatially separated speech in noise testing, speech in quiet testing, localisation testing, and tinnitus and quality of life questionnaires (SSQ and IOI-HA) pre-operatively and at 3, 12 and 24 months...

Outcomes data for cochlear implants in asymmetric hearing loss are still limited (n=41); findings may inform candidacy counselling but should not yet change implantation or fitting protocols without corroboration from larger studies.
Cochlear implant candidacy criteria for asymmetric hearing loss remain evolving, and real-world outcome data from this under-studied population help refine patient selection and counselling.
